## Environment Variables — Sketchloom Undo/Redo

Undo history for the diagram canvas is persisted server-side so sessions survive reloads. `UNDO_STACK_DEPTH` caps entries (default 200); `REDO_TTL_SECONDS` expires redo branches. History blobs are encrypted at rest in the Loomvault store, which requires a key in the env file, defined on the following line.

env line for fajop-taguf: VAULT_KEY20=82a8caa7b14c704c3638

Hi Marisol,

Before I head out: the locked case of Veylan T-40 test devices is under the shelf in the supply room, grey case with the orange strap. All eight units are inside, charged and reset. QA at the Brynfield lab expects them back by Friday, so the courier pickup is booked for tomorrow morning. The inventory sheet is taped inside the lid. Please keep the case locked until collection. For the hand-over itself, follow this instruction exactly.

dispatch memo: the sorius tamius courier leaves the praeth ledger at gate 4873 under passcode 928014

Quick heads-up on Pinwheel UI versioning: we cut a minor release every sprint, and anything touching component props needs a changeset file in the PR. No changeset, no merge — the bot will nag you. Majors are rare and go through the design council first. The full policy, with examples of what counts as breaking, lives on the internal page below.

wiki page, bahip-yahip: https://grafana.qirvanlabs.corp/browse/display/projects/cc3a1b9dbfc9

Welcome aboard! Scrubbin is the EXIF-stripping pipeline behind the Pictora upload flow, and plugins are how you hook into it. Your plugin runs in a sandbox, gets the raw metadata blob, and returns a keep/drop decision per tag. Before we can load your plugin in staging, it has to be signed. Use the signing key below when packaging your first build.

deploy key for yadup-badug: bky6_rLH3qD